Common Causes of Truck Accidents
Common causes of big truck accidents include:
- Trucking companies providing inadequate training to their drivers before sending them out onto our roads and highways.
- Driving without the legally required, proper amount of sleep.
- Failing to check blind spots on the road before changing lanes.
- Driving with defective equipment such as worn tires or brakes.
- Driving at unsafe speeds, even during dangerous weather conditions.
- Driving a tractor-trailer that is overloaded or improperly loaded.
- Unsafe driving while under the influence of alcohol or drugs.
Georgia Law Allows Compensation for Truck Accident Injuries
The state of Georgia requires that all trucking companies make sure their fleet of vehicles is well maintained and ready for the road, and that their truck drivers have a safe driving record and are not driving while under the influence or while fatigued due to inadequate sleep. When trucking companies and their drivers don't take reasonable care to prevent accidents, their insurers must pay compensation to accident victims who are injured and suffer economic losses after being involved in a collision.
